History of Cloud Computing

The concept of cloud computing emerged in the 1960s, with pioneers like J.C.R. Licklider envisioning a networked future. This vision laid the groundwork for modern cloud services. In the 1990s, companies like Salesforce popularized software as a service (SaaS). This was a game changer. By the 2000s, Amazon Web Services launched, revolutionizing infrastructure as a service (IaaS). Many businesses embraced this model. The evolution continues today, shaping financial strategies. Key Terminology

Key terminology in cloud computing includes several critical concepts. Imfrastructure as a Service (IaaS) provides virtualized computing resources. He can scale infrastructure efficiently. Software as a Service (SaaS) delivers applications over the internet. This model reduces installation costs. Platform as a Service (PaaS) offers a framework for developers. Security Trends in Cloud Computing

Data Encryption Techniques

Data encryption techniques are essential for protecting sensitive information in cloud computing. He can safeguard data from unauthorized access. Common methods include symmetric and asymmetric encryption. Each has its advantages and use cases. Symmetric encryption is faster but requires secure key management. Asymmetric encryption enhances security through public and private keys. This is a critical consideration. Understanding these techniques is vital for risk management.

Incident Response Strategies

Incident response strategies are critical for managing security breaches. He must establish a clear response plan. This plan should include identification, containment, eradication, and recovery phases. Each phase is essential for minimizing damage. Regular training and simulations enhance preparedness. Cost Management and Optimization

Understanding Cloud Pricing Models

Understanding cloud pricing models is essential for effective cost management. He should evaluate options like pay-as-you-go and reserved instances. Each model has distinct financial implications. Pay-as-you-go offers flexibility but can lead to higher costs. Reserved instances provide savings for long-term commitments. This is a strategic choice. Analyzing usage patterns helps optimize expenses.

Tools for Cost Management

Tools for cost management are essential for optimizing cloud expenses. He can utilize platforms like AWS Cost Explorer and Azure Cost Management. These tools provide insights into spending patterns. They help identify areas for potential savings. Additionally, implementing budget alerts can prevent overspending. Regularly reviewing reports enhances financial control.
